SORCA Toonie Rides are typically intermediate courses with lots of climbing as well as descent. Leaders finish in under an hour, but most are done in less than 1.5 hours. A season of race course maps would give anyone a great introduction to all the trail areas in Squamish. Riders must be members of SORCA to participate in the toonie but membership has its advantages - including a $50 discount at the Whistler Bike Park. Visit SORCA for more info ::>

July 28 Toonie MAP Jpeg : Fire Fighters Toonie. This is an annual event sponsored by the Squamish Firefighters. A fire engine leads the racers up Perth around the neighbourhood and up Perth again, where the racers head out the gravel road past the yellow gate. The party was at Cliff Miller's house and there was lots of extra good food supplied by the sponsors. The course is a tough one, with many riders skipping Entrails and coming out Tracks from Hell.
